Kinds Of Neck And Back Pain



When it comes to back pain, there are various kinds that you might experience. One typical type is muscle pain, frequently caused by overuse, strain, or injury to the muscles and tendons supporting the spinal column. This type of discomfort can range from mild discomfort to severe and incapacitating pain.

One more type is nerve discomfort, which can arise from conditions like herniated discs or sciatica. Nerve pain often offers as a sharp, shooting experience that emits down the leg.

Joint discomfort in the back can stem from problems like arthritis or sacroiliac joint disorder. This kind of discomfort is generally really felt in the lower back and can be exacerbated by specific motions.


Furthermore, pain in the back can be associated with structural problems such as spine stenosis or vertebral fractures. Recognizing the type of neck and back pain you're experiencing is crucial in identifying the suitable therapy and monitoring techniques.

Common Manifestations to Look For



Relocating past the numerous kinds of pain in the back, it is very important to identify the usual symptoms that can signify underlying problems.

Consistent back pain that gets worse with activity or in the evening can suggest a more serious problem. Tingling or prickling in the legs or feet, especially when accompanied by weak point, may indicate a nerve-related concern. If you experience sudden weight reduction together with pain in the back, it could be a sign of an extra systemic problem.

Focus on any type of changes in bladder or digestive tract feature, as this could be connected to spine compression. visit this link , cools, or evening sweats in conjunction with back pain might signify an infection. Keep an eye out for pain that emits down one or both legs, potentially a sign of sciatica.

Health And Wellness Conditions Linked to Neck And Back Pain



If you struggle with neck and back pain, it's critical to understand the prospective health conditions linked to this pain. Pain in the back can be a symptom of different underlying issues, consisting of muscle mass stress, herniated discs, osteo arthritis, spine constriction, and even problems like kidney stones or infections.

Muscle strains prevail and usually arise from raising heavy items or unexpected movements.

Herniated discs take place when the soft cells in between vertebrae protrudes, causing nerve irritation.

Osteo arthritis, a degenerative joint illness, can cause back pain as cartilage wears down.

Spinal constriction, the constricting of the spine canal, can put pressure on nerves.

Kidney stones may cause extreme neck and back pain if they relocate into the urinary system system.

Infections like spinal osteomyelitis can also show up as back pain. Understanding these possible wellness problems can assist you look for suitable treatment and monitoring for your back pain.
